Early Beginnings and RBD Stardom

Anahi’s journey began in Mexico City, where she embarked on a path that would lead her to global success. As a child, she displayed a passion for the arts, joining the children’s pop group Chiquilladas and starring in soap operas. Her breakout role came as Mia Colucci in the phenomenal telenovela “Rebelde” (2004-2006), which catapulted her to fame as part of the popular pop group RBD.

Musical Evolution and Solo Career

As RBD’s popularity reached its peak, Anahi also pursued her solo career. Her debut album, “Anclame,” (2005) showcased her versatile vocal abilities and was followed by “Inesperado” (2006) and “Mi Delirio” (2009). Anahi’s music explored themes of love, heartbreak, and empowerment, resonating with audiences worldwide.

Return to Television

In 2011, Anahi made a triumphant return to television with the telenovela “Dos Hogares” (2011-2012). Her role as Angélica Estrada solidified her status as a Latin telenovela icon. She continued to star in “La Mujer del Vendaval” (2012-2013) and “Amanecer, Aquí y Ahora” (2014), earning critical acclaim for her riveting performances.
